Specifications

Manufacturer:
onsemi
Product Category:
Schottky Diodes & Rectifiers
Product:
Schottky Rectifiers
Mounting Style:
SMD/SMT
Package / Case:
TO-252-3
Configuration:
Dual
Technology:
Si
If - Forward Current:
6 A
Vrrm - Repetitive Reverse Voltage:
60 V
Vf - Forward Voltage:
900 mV
Ifsm - Forward Surge Current:
75 A
Ir - Reverse Current:
100 uA
Minimum Operating Temperature:
- 65 C
Maximum Operating Temperature:
+ 175 C
Series:
MBRD660CT
Qualification:
AEC-Q101
Packaging:
Reel
Packaging:
Cut Tape
Brand:
onsemi
Product Type:
Schottky Diodes & Rectifiers
Factory Pack Quantity:
2500
Subcategory:
Diodes & Rectifiers
Unit Weight:
0.012346 oz
